    The Rise of a Hit-Making Mogul

    Born Benjamin Joseph Levin on March 8, 1988, Benny Blanco’s journey to musical prominence began in his teenage years when he caught the attention of renowned producer Dr. Luke. This pivotal mentorship opened doors to collaborations with industry titan Max Martin, launching Blanco into the elite circle of pop music producers.

    “Music, I really believe it’s magic,” Blanco revealed in a 2024 Howard Stern interview. “Everyone always says, ‘How do you do it?’ I swear to God I black out, and I wake up, and there’s crumbs all over me, and a song is done.” This creative process has yielded some of the 21st century’s most memorable pop anthems.

    Chart-Topping Productions Fueling His Fortune

    Benny Blanco’s net worth reflects his incredible track record of producing hits that have dominated global charts for over a decade. His breakthrough came with Katy Perry’s controversial yet wildly successful “I Kissed a Girl” in 2008, followed by an impressive catalog including:

    • Rihanna’s “Diamonds”
    • Maroon 5’s “Moves Like Jagger” and “Payphone”
    • Justin Bieber’s “Love Yourself” and “Lonely”
    • Ed Sheeran’s “Shape of You”
    • Britney Spears’ “Circus”
    • Taio Cruz’s “Dynamite”

    His work on Katy Perry’s “Teenage Dream” album earned him Grammy nominations for Album of the Year, establishing him as a force in the industry. These productions have generated billions of streams worldwide, contributing significantly to his wealth through royalties and production fees.

    Business Ventures and Strategic Moves

    Beyond production work, Blanco has diversified his income streams through strategic business decisions. In 2014, he founded two imprint labels under Interscope Records: Mad Love Records and Friends Keep Secrets, signing emerging artists and expanding his influence in the industry.

    A particularly lucrative move came in 2019 when Blanco sold 93 songs from his catalog to Hipgnosis Songs Fund Limited. While the exact amount remains undisclosed, comparable deals in the industry have ranged from $40-50 million, providing a massive boost to his net worth.

    Solo Artist Success

    In 2018, Blanco transitioned from behind-the-scenes producer to lead artist with his debut single “Eastside,” featuring Halsey and Khalid. The track peaked at number nine on the Billboard Hot 100, proving his ability to succeed as a solo artist. His debut album “Friends Keep Secrets” showcased collaborations with artists like Juice WRLD and Swae Lee, adding another revenue stream to his portfolio.

    Most recently, Blanco released a collaborative album with his wife Selena Gomez titled “I Said I Love You First” in March 2025, combining their creative talents and fan bases.

    Real Estate Portfolio

    Benny Blanco’s net worth is bolstered by his impressive real estate holdings across Los Angeles and New York. His property investments include:

    • A $9.2 million Hollywood Hills mansion purchased from Tinder co-founder Sean Rad in 2020
    • A $3.445 million Chelsea condo in New York (listed for sale at $3.995 million)
    • Multiple West Hollywood properties totaling over $4.4 million
    • A $4.4 million Malibu home
    • A reported $35 million Beverly Hills estate purchased with Selena Gomez in late 2024

    These strategic real estate investments have appreciated significantly, contributing to his overall wealth accumulation.

    Television and Media Ventures

    Expanding beyond music, Blanco has ventured into television and digital media. He appeared as a fictionalized version of himself on the FXX comedy series “Dave” from 2020 to 2021. Additionally, he created popular YouTube cooking shows including “Matty and Benny Eat Out America” and “Stupid F*cking Cooking Show” with chef Matty Matheson, diversifying his brand and income sources.

    The Selena Gomez Factor

    While Benny Blanco’s net worth of $50 million is substantial by any measure, his September 2025 marriage to Selena Gomez has thrust him into an entirely different wealth stratosphere. Their combined fortune exceeds $1.35 billion, with Gomez’s Rare Beauty empire and entertainment ventures dwarfing his music industry earnings. The couple’s wedding at Sea Crest Nursery in Santa Barbara, attended by 170 guests including Taylor Swift and Steve Martin, symbolized the union of two entertainment powerhouses.

    Their professional collaboration dates back to 2015, with hits like “Same Old Love” and “Wolves,” proving their creative chemistry long before their romantic relationship began in 2023.
